Today, we are thrilled to present an exceptionally original 1992 example, believed to be the last left-hand drive Double Six to grace the production line. Its journey began as a testament to opulence, originally in the hands of a prominent Japanese businessman. Returning to the UK in 2012, it embarked on a new adventure, accompanying its previous owner between the storied cities of London and Paris, becoming a true embodiment of grand touring.
